Understanding the HydraFacial Process

Step-by-Step

The HydraFacial treatment starts with cleansing. Here, dead skin cells are removed to reveal healthy skin underneath. Next, a mix of salicylic and glycolic acids is applied to break up any dirt and oil that's clogging pores.

Then, the extraction phase uses vortex suction to clean out pores without the pain associated with traditional extractions. Hydration follows, where antioxidants and peptides nourish and protect the skin.

Finally, protection serums tailored to the client's skin needs are applied. This comprehensive approach ensures each layer of the skin is treated.

Factors Influencing HydraFacial Pricing

Session Length

The duration of a HydraFacial session plays a crucial role in determining its cost. A standard treatment typically lasts about 30 minutes, offering deep cleansing, exfoliation, and hydration. However, for those seeking more intensive care, such as anti-aging or acne treatments, sessions can extend up to an hour. Longer sessions require more time and resources, directly impacting the price.

Extended treatments not only provide deeper benefits but also allow for customization. Skincare professionals tailor these longer sessions to meet individual skin needs, incorporating specific techniques or products. This personalization adds value but also increases the overall cost.

Geographic Location

Where you get your HydraFacial significantly affects the price. In metropolitan areas or high-end spas, prices tend to be higher due to increased operational costs and demand. Conversely, smaller towns might offer more affordable rates.

The expertise of the skincare professional also influences the cost. Experienced practitioners often charge more for their services. Their advanced knowledge ensures a high-quality treatment but comes at a premium.

Add-Ons

HydraFacial treatments are known for their versatility through various serums and add-ons. These extras address specific skin concerns like dark spots or fine lines. While they enhance the effectiveness of the treatment, they also raise the price.

Average Price Range for HydraFacial

Cost Insights

The typical cost of a HydraFacial treatment ranges from $150 to $350. This variation in price can be attributed to several factors, including the clinic's location and the expertise of the skincare professional performing the treatment.

HydraFacial stands out due to its comprehensive nature, targeting multiple skin concerns in one session. It combines cleansing, exfoliation, extraction, hydration, and antioxidant protection. This multifaceted approach is a key reason for its higher price point compared to other facial treatments.

Value Comparison

When compared to standard microdermabrasion, which typically costs less, HydraFacial offers more value for money. Microdermabrasion focuses mainly on exfoliation. In contrast, HydraFacial provides a deeper cleanse and addresses a broader range of skin issues such as dryness, aging signs, and acne.

This comparison highlights why many people consider the investment in HydraFacial worthwhile. They appreciate the extensive benefits it offers over simpler treatments.

Health Conditions

However, not everyone is an ideal candidate. People with active rashes, sunburns, or rosacea should avoid this treatment. Recent procedures such as chemical peels also pose a risk.

It's crucial to disclose any skin conditions to a certified dermatologist before proceeding. They can determine if HydraFacial is safe for you.
